MEN who can dance are incredibly attractive to most women, and learning to dance can be a real advantage in the dating scene. Dance has been a part of human culture since the beginning of time. From ancient tribal rituals to modern-day dance clubs, dancing has been a way for people to express themselves, connect with others, and have fun. Unfortunately, in many societies, there is still a reluctance around men taking dance lessons. Some men believe that dancing is not masculine, while others are simply intimidated by the thought of learning to dance. However, as someone who has taken dance lessons, I can tell you that learning to dance is a gamechanger for any man.


AN EXCELLENT WAY TO IMPROVE SOCIAL SKILLS

Firstly, dancing is an excellent way to improve your social skills. Dancing requires you to interact with your dance partner, read their body language, and communicate non-verbally. These skills are essential in all aspects of social life, from dating to business networking. When you learn to dance, you will become more confident in social situations, and your ability to connect with others will improve.


FANTASTIC WAY TO MEET NEW PEOPLE

Secondly, dancing is a fantastic way to meet new people. Dance classes are a great place to meet like-minded individuals who share your passion for dance. You will have the opportunity to make new friends, learn from others, and connect with people in a way that you may not have thought possible.


DANCE AS A MEANS TO PHYSICAL HEALTH


Thirdly, learning to dance improves your physical health. Dancing is a great way to exercise your entire body, improving your flexibility, balance, and coordination. In fact, dancing is a full-body workout that can burn as many calories as jogging or swimming. When you take dance lessons regularly, you will start to see improvements in your physical fitness and overall health.

Unfortunately, many men are held back from taking dance lessons due to societal expectations and stereotypes. Some men believe that dancing is not masculine and worry that it will harm their reputation or make them seem weak. However, this couldn't be further from the truth. Dancing requires strength, endurance, and skill, and it is anything but weak.


Yes indeed, many women find men who can dance incredibly attractive, and learning to dance can be a real advantage in the dating scene.
